Chen-Yu Tsai
dbb9c37255 remoteproc: mtk_scp: Only populate devices for SCP cores
When multi-core SCP support was added, the driver was made to populate
platform devices for all the sub-nodes. This ended up adding platform
devices for the rpmsg sub-nodes as well, which never actually get used,
since rpmsg devices are registered through the rpmsg interface.

Limit of_platform_populate() to just populating the SCP cores with a
compatible string match list.

Arnaud Pouliquen
7378aeb664 remoteproc: core: Fix ida_free call while not allocated
In the rproc_alloc() function, on error, put_device(&rproc->dev) is
called, leading to the call of the rproc_type_release() function.
An error can occurs before ida_alloc is called.

In such case in rproc_type_release(), the condition (rproc->index >= 0) is
true as rproc->index has been  initialized to 0.
ida_free() is called reporting a warning:

Balaji Pothunoori
8a47704d64 remoteproc: qcom_q6v5_pas: disable auto boot for wpss
Currently, the rproc "atomic_t power" variable is incremented during:
a. WPSS rproc auto boot.
b. AHB power on for ath11k.

During AHB power off (rmmod ath11k_ahb.ko), rproc_shutdown fails
to unload the WPSS firmware because the rproc->power value is '2',
causing the atomic_dec_and_test(&rproc->power) condition to fail.

Consequently, during AHB power on (insmod ath11k_ahb.ko),
QMI_WLANFW_HOST_CAP_REQ_V01 fails due to the host and firmware QMI
states being out of sync.

Arnd Bergmann
54595f2807 mailbox, remoteproc: omap2+: fix compile testing
Selecting CONFIG_OMAP2PLUS_MBOX while compile testing
causes a build failure:

WARNING: unmet direct dependencies detected for OMAP2PLUS_MBOX
  Depends on [n]: MAILBOX [=y] && (ARCH_OMAP2PLUS || ARCH_K3)
  Selected by [m]:
  - TI_K3_M4_REMOTEPROC [=m] && REMOTEPROC [=y] && (ARCH_K3 || COMPILE_TEST [=y])

Using 'select' to force-enable another subsystem is generally
a mistake and causes problems such as this one, so change the
three drivers that link against this driver to use 'depends on'
instead, and ensure the driver itself can be compile tested
regardless of the platform.

When compile-testing without CONFIG_TI_SCI_PROTOCOL=m, there
is a chance for a link failure, so add a careful dependency
on that.

Peng Fan
ff555fc553 remoteproc: imx_rproc: Add support for poweroff and reboot
On some NXP platforms (e.g i.MX7ULP) the poweroff and reboot operations
are done via a separate remote core.

Typically Linux needs to send a message to the remote core and requests
for poweroff or reboot.

By default the communication between Linux core and the remote core is
is done via a blocking mailbox mechanism but Linux doesn't allow blocking
operations in the system off (reboot, power off) handlers.

So, we need to make sure the mailbox message send operations do not block
for this specific operations. Fortunately, Linux allows us to register
handlers that are called in preparation of the system off operations.

Thus, before carrying the power off or reboot preparations, just destroy
the existing mailboxes and create them as non-blocking.

Note that power off and restart are totally different operations and are
not complementary.

We introduce a new flag in the imx remoteproc per device data which tells
us when a device needs this special setup. For now, only imx7ulp needs it.
